Wharfedale’s experienced centre Andy Hodgson will miss Saturday’s home clash with sixth-placed Blackheath.
Dan Hart will move from full back to deputise for Hodgson while Luke Gray fills the full back position.
The Greens have also made two important changes to their starting line up. England sevens flanker Aaron Myers, who has been coming off the bench since his return from the Dubai Sevens, changes places with Dan Solomi.
There’s a similar switch in the front row where hooker Steve Graham starts in place of Ben Sowrey.
Blackheath’s league position owes much to their excellent home form.
They won 27-24 when Wharfe- dale visited Blackheath in September, but the Greens will be encouraged by the fact that the South London side have not won on their travels since October.
In all they have won three and lost six of their away encounters.
Wharfedale want to return to winning ways after their defeat at Birmingham & Solihull.
Wharfedale: Luke Gray; Scott Jordan, Dan Hart, Tom Davidson, Simon Horsfall; Will Bell, Philip Woodhead; Tom McGee, Steve Graham, Neil Dickinson, Richard Brown, Joe Quinn, James Holland, Aaron Myers, Rob Baldwin (c). Replacements: Joe Altham, Ben Sowrey, Richard Rhodes, Dan Solomi and Tom Barrett.
